Shaving Technology Types
Choosing the right electric shaver under $200 largely depends on understanding the different shaving technology types available. Rotary shavers have three or four circular heads that spin independently, making them effective at contouring facial features and handling longer or flat-lying hairs. Foil shavers utilize oscillating blades beneath a thin, perforated foil to deliver a close, skin-level shave, which is ideal for those with sensitive skin. Hybrid shavers combine both rotary and foil technologies, offering versatility and allowing you to switch modes for comfort. Some advanced models include skin sensors and adaptive cutting technology, adjusting blade pressure and speed based on hair density and skin sensitivity. Your choice impacts shave closeness, comfort, noise, and effectiveness on various hair types.
Battery Life and Charging
Battery life and charging features are key factors to contemplate when selecting an electric shaver under $200. Look for models offering at least 60 minutes of cordless runtime, so you won’t have to recharge after every shave. Fast-charging capabilities are also a huge plus—getting a quick 5- to 10-minute charge can be enough for a single shave if you’re in a rush. Lithium-ion batteries are generally better, providing longer lifespan and faster charging than NiMH or other types. It’s helpful to choose shavers with LED or digital indicators that display real-time battery status for easy monitoring. Additionally, consider models with universal voltage compatibility and smart charging tech to prevent overcharging, which prolongs battery health and ensures your shaver stays reliable for years.
Water Resistance Levels
Water resistance levels are vital to contemplate because they directly impact how you can use and maintain your electric shaver. These levels are rated using the IP standard, which indicates resistance to water and dust. For example, an IPX7 rating means the shaver can handle immersion in water up to 1 meter for 30 minutes, making it suitable for shower use and easy cleaning. Lower ratings like IPX6 can handle water jets but aren’t recommended for immersion or showering. Fully waterproof shavers allow for both wet and dry shaving, offering more flexibility and convenience. Proper maintenance, such as rinsing or submerging based on the device’s water resistance level, is vital for longevity and peak performance. Understanding these ratings helps you choose a shaver that fits your grooming routine.
Skin Compatibility Features
When selecting an electric shaver under $200, skin compatibility features play a key role in ensuring a comfortable grooming experience. Look for shavers with hypoallergenic blades and materials, like hypoallergenic steel, to reduce irritation. Features such as flexible or pivoting heads that contour to your face or body help minimize nicks and skin trauma. Skin comfort technology, including skin guards or micro-bead coatings, creates a smoother shave with less friction and redness. Adjustable or sensitive skin modes that adapt cutting force can markedly improve comfort for those with sensitive or easily irritated skin. Additionally, water resistance and wet/dry functionality allow you to shave with foam or gel, providing extra protection for delicate skin. These features help achieve a close, comfortable shave without irritation.
